There is never a one size fits all solution to weight management issues. It doesn't matter if a person needs to gain weight or lose weight. Both require modifying dietary and lifestyle habits, as well as dealing with any underlying psychological issues such as anxiety, depression, and severe stress. There also has to be self acceptance of your body's metabolism and natural tendencies. God has made us all different.

Work with a nutritional counselor to help develop a plan that is suitable for you. However, it requires that you make a commitment to the process. You can not attend one session, and expect to walk out the door and do everything perfectly from that point forward. Behavioural modification takes time. It isn't instantaneous. (1/2) a bowl of dalia (without sugar), a handful of sprouted black grams, and 5 to 10 pieces of overnight soaked almond with peel

6 slices of omelet toasted bread (use 2 eggs for this), or,

2 pieces of multigrain bread with butter (low-fat), and 1 egg omelet, or,

1 fresh whole seasonal fruit (of your choice) and 1 glass of buttermilk/plain lassi/coconut water, or,

A handful of roasted almonds/soybeans, 3 to 4 pieces of dry-fruit chikki/groundnut chikki and 1 glass of plain lassi, 

2 small bowls of plain rice, 2 medium-sized chapattis with ghee, 1 small bowl of legumes / dal (mung, chana, masoor or soybean), 2 small bowls of wet vegetable curry (as per your choice), 2 medium-sized pieces of chicken/fish, 1 plate of green salad and 1 small bowl of sweet curd/raita, or,

1 cup coffee/tea and 4 cookies, or,

1 glass banana shake and 2 biscuits, or,

1 cup coffee/tea and 4 cookies, or,

1 glass banana shake and 2 biscuits,

1 glass of fruit juice/milkshake and 1 to 2 bananas/boiled potatoes, or,

1 cup of low-fat yogurt and 1 fresh seasonal fruit (as per your choice),

1 small bowl of brown rice/2 whole wheat chapattis, 1 small bowl of stir-fried vegetables with baked potato, and 1 small piece of lean chicken/fish

1 cup of skimmed milk with nuts, or,

(1/2) a glass of skimmed milk with 1 to 2 teaspoons of whey protein

The diet plan and the portion sizes should vary based on the gender, age, body, and calorie requirement of an individual

there are certain causes

Family history. Some people have a naturally low BMI due to physical characteristics that run in their family.

A high metabolism. If a person has a high metabolism, they may not gain much weight even when eating high-energy foods.

Frequent physical activity. ...

Physical illness or chronic disease. ...

Mental illness.
